Engineering services for the Barton Avenue Culvert at Swan River, Patchogue, NY. PIN # **** - This is an invitation to submit a sealed RFP for the furnishing of supplies, equipment and/or services subject to the terms and conditions and special instruction of this RFP. Proposals MUST be received and accepted at the Purchasing Division Office located at One Independence Hill, Third Floor, Farmingville, NY **** no later than 4: 30 PM on the date indicated on the invitation to Proposers. This is an invitation to submit a sealed RFP for engineering services for the Barton Avenue Culvert at Swan River, Patchogue, NY. Proposals must be received by May 27, 2026, at 4:30 PM ET. The project is funded by the New York State Department of Transportation Bridge NY Funding Program. All project phases must conform to NYSDOT requirements. The use of NYS registered MWBE firms as primary or subcontractors is required with an overall combined goal of 26% (13% MBE, 13% WBE), and NYS registered SDBOB with an overall goal of 6%. Questions deadline is May 19, 2026, at 4:30 PM ET.
